The size of Sheidow Park is approximately 3.5 square kilometres. It has 19 parks covering nearly 10% of total area. The population of Sheidow Park in 2011 was 6,275 people. By 2016 the population was 6,661 showing a population growth of 6.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Sheidow Park is 0-9 years. Households in Sheidow Park are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Sheidow Park work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 86.2% of the homes in Sheidow Park were owner-occupied compared with 85.8% in 2016.
Sheidow Park has 2,670 properties.
